Output 59320e54a1d08db017639d8eed402101fa705001df2b91418d08f6181254d970:13

value
23650
script pubkey
OP_0 OP_PUSHBYTES_20 506de7dab66a7dbe5380b9f165c52e90cf3239c3
address
bc1q2pk70k4kdf7mu5uqh8ckt3fwjr8nywwrr94c92
transaction
59320e54a1d08db017639d8eed402101fa705001df2b91418d08f6181254d970
spent
true